Mayo-Portland Adaptability Inventory (MPAI-4) - vision scale
MPAI4VisScale
Short Description
Description of level at which the patient/subject experiences vision problems including problems seeing, double vision, eye, brain or nerve injuries that interfere with seeing, as part of the Mayo-Portland Adaptability Inventory (MPAI-4)
Definition
Description of level at which the patient/subject experiences vision problems including problems seeing, double vision, eye, brain or nerve injuries that interfere with seeing
